Color chart
Color variations can be obtained or synthesized by mixing special colors that are called "primary" colors. Several color models exist and each color can be split among its primary components. The following charts show the intensity of the different primary colors.
In the RBG color model, the color #e6eada is a mix of Red with intensity 90.2%, Green with intensity 91.8% and Blue with intensity 85.5%.

Color space conversions
The hexadecimal color e6eada has the RBG color space values R:230, G:234, B:218 and the CMYK color space values C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.08
